About this facility

Lone Tree Health Care Center Inc is a 44-bed nursing home in Lone Tree, Johnson County, Iowa, with an average of 30.3 residents. The facility is a for-profit, individually owned operation, first certified for Medicare and Medicaid participation on April 1, 1998, and it continues to accept both Medicare and Medicaid. There is no record of an ownership change in the last 12 months.

According to CMS Care Compare, Lone Tree Health Care Center holds an overall star rating of 5, above the Iowa state average of 3.07. Its component ratings are: Health Inspection 4 stars, Quality Measures 4 stars, and Staffing 5 stars.

Nurse staffing totals 4.45 hours per resident per day, including 1.05 RN hours per resident per day. Nursing staff turnover is reported at 32.4%.

On the penalty record, CMS lists no federal fines on record (0 fines, $0.00 total) and no payment denials for this facility. There is no abuse icon or Special Focus program designation associated with this facility in the provided data.
